The SCD-XA5400ES is Sony’s latest (and probably last) high-end SACD player. It is Sony’s only model to offer balanced stereo analog outputs in addition to multi-channel DSD over HDMI. what did you find in your comparison with other sacd players? Hello. I compared the Sony to a McIntosh MCD-301 and Marantz SA-11S2. My conclusion is that the Sony gave the most detailed, analytical presentation of the three and sounded "clearer" than the McIntosh. The Marantz sounds more "laid back," which will work well in some systems but not others. Overall, I think the Sony is a killer player for the price, as long as you value unvarnished sound quality. |
